* MYOFASCIAL RELEASE
Myofascial Release (MFR) is a safe, gentle and effective approach to eliminating pain, restrictions, and to restoring function. This hands-on technique addresses fascia, a tough connective tissue that runs as a three-dimensional web through your entire body without interruption. This is not a system of separate coverings, but actually one uninterrupted structure that exists from your head to your feet. In this way you can begin to understand how each part of your body is connected to every other part by fascia. Inflammation or trauma such as a fall, surgery, injury or habitual poor posture can create a binding down of fascia, resulting in excessive pressure on nerves, blood vessels, muscles, bones and/or organs. MFR treatments focus on determining and releasing the cause of imbalance in the body, thus reducing the symptoms felt and optimizing health and vitality.
* CRANIOSACRAL THERAPY
CranioSacral Therapy (CST) is the deepest form of Myofascial Release treatment. The craniosacral system consists of the membranes and cerebrospinal fluid that surround and protect the brain and spinal cord. It extends from the cranium (bones of the skull, face and mouth) down to the sacrum (tailbone). The light, hands-on approach assists the natural hydraulic forces of the craniosacral system to improve the functioning of your brain and spinal cord, dissipate the negative effects of stress and enhance your general health and resistance to disease. CST facilitates the health of your central nervous system, your “master computer”, and therefore positively benefits your entire body, including your musculo-skeletal, fascial, digestive, cardiovascular, lymphatic, reproductive and respiratory systems. CST is especially beneficial for people who have experienced head trauma, birthing trauma, chronic headaches or migraines, hormonal imbalances, menstrual problems, depression or stress, and can be safely used to treat a wide variety of symptoms in patients of all ages.
